repo.or.cz
/
iolib.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
First round of Gray Stream code cleanup.
2008-12-06
S
telian Ionescu
Firs
t
round of Gray Stream cod
e
cleanup
.
commit
|
commitdiff
|
tree
2008-12-06
Stelian Io
n
escu
Rename *DEBUG* to *SAF
E
TY-
C
HECKS*, add docstring
.
commit
|
commitdiff
|
tree
2008-12-05
A
t
tila Lend
v
ai
Add deb
u
gging asserts to stream buffe
r
f
unctio
n
s
.
commit
|
commitdiff
|
tree
2008-12-05
Attil
a
L
e
ndvai
Add debu
g
helpers
.
commit
|
commitdiff
|
tree
2008-12-05
Stelian I
o
nes
c
u
Fix DEFI
N
E-SOC
K
ET-CALL and
drop
do
c
st
r
ings for so
c
ket
.
.
.
commit
|
commitdiff
|
tree
2008-12-05
Stelian
Iones
c
u
M
ak
e
socket syscalls s
p
e
cify the soc
k
et FD in case
.
.
.
commit
|
commitdiff
|
tree
2008-12-05
Steli
a
n
I
o
nescu
M
ake CLOSE of SELECT-MULTIPLEXERs double-free-safe
.
commit
|
commitdiff
|
tree
2008-12-05
Steli
a
n Ionescu
M
a
ke
FR
E
E-IOBU
F
dou
b
le-fr
e
e-safe
.
commit
|
commitdiff
|
tree
2008-11-30
Stelian Ionesc
u
Add stre
a
m
.
lis
p
to zeta-streams
.
commit
|
commitdiff
|
tree
2008-11-30
Ste
l
i
a
n
Ione
s
cu
Sty
l
e fi
x
.
commit
|
commitdiff
|
tree
2008-11-30
Steli
a
n Iones
c
u
Re
m
ove obsolescen
c
e note
s
.
commit
|
commitdiff
|
tree
2008-11-30
S
telian I
o
n
e
s
cu
R
eplace use of
E
N
SURE-SUBNET-MASK wit
h
ENSURE-NETMASK
.
commit
|
commitdiff
|
tree
2008-11-29
Stelian Ionesc
u
Add and
e
xport IPV4-NETWORK=
.
commit
|
commitdiff
|
tree
2008-11-29
S
telian I
o
nescu
Modify INET-ADDRESS-IN-NETWORK-P and I
N
ET-A
D
DRESSES
.
.
.
commit
|
commitdiff
|
tree
2008-11-29
Stelian Ionescu
Ad
d
and exp
o
rt class IPV4-NETWORK
.
commit
|
commitdiff
|
tree
2008-11-29
Stelian Ionescu
Rename E
N
SURE-S
U
BNET-MASK
t
o ENSURE-NE
T
MASK and make
.
.
.
commit
|
commitdiff
|
tree
2008-11-29
Stelia
n
Io
n
e
s
cu
Fix
t
ypo in do
c
string of
INET-ADDRESS-NETWOR
K
-
C
LASS
.
commit
|
commitdiff
|
tree
2008-11-29
Stelian Ionescu
Re
n
a
m
e
MAKE-SUB
N
E
T
-MASK to MA
K
E-NETMASK and make
it
.
.
.
commit
|
commitdiff
|
tree
2008-11-18
Stelian
I
onesc
u
Move SOCKE
T
-READ-FN and SOCKE
T
-WRITE-FN
t
o
s
ocket-metho
d
s
.
.
.
commit
|
commitdiff
|
tree
2008-11-18
Stelia
n
Ione
s
cu
T
ODO ent
r
y
.
commit
|
commitdiff
|
tree
2008-11-12
Stelian Ionescu
Remove SERIES use
.
commit
|
commitdiff
|
tree
2008-11-07
St
e
lia
n
Ionescu
Resolve port d
e
signators in BIND-ADDRE
S
S and CONNECT
.
.
.
commit
|
commitdiff
|
tree
2008-10-31
Stelian Ionescu
Fi
x
clos
i
ng order of FD-MIXIN i
n
st
a
nc
e
s
.
commit
|
commitdiff
|
tree
2008-10-25
Ste
l
ian
I
onescu
Fix p
r
evious commit
.
commit
|
commitdiff
|
tree
2008-10-25
Stelian Io
n
escu
A
utodetect IPv6 suppor
t
and ini
t
ia
l
ise NET
.
SOCKETS
.
.
.
commit
|
commitdiff
|
tree
2008-10-16
Stelian Ionescu
Add
S
cie
n
e
e
r
Com
m
on
Lisp su
p
p
o
rt
commit
|
commitdiff
|
tree
2008-10-16
Stel
i
an Ion
e
scu
Fix f
o
r modern mode
.
commit
|
commitdiff
|
tree
2008-10-13
Steli
a
n Ionescu
Don'
t
si
g
nal error i
n
%H
A
NDLE-ONE-FD w
h
en an
F
D isn
.
.
.
commit
|
commitdiff
|
tree
2008-09-25
Stelian I
o
nescu
Handle EINPROGRESS too in CALL-WITH-SOCKET-TO-
W
AI
T
.
.
.
commit
|
commitdiff
|
tree
2008-09-25
Stelian
I
onesc
u
Fix ass
e
rtion
i
n RE
M
OVE-FD-HANDLERS
.
commit
|
commitdiff
|
tree
2008-09-25
S
t
el
i
a
n Ionescu
Really add typ
e
s
.
lisp
commit
|
commitdiff
|
tree
2008-09-25
S
telian Io
n
e
s
cu
Comment out the
d
efi
n
ition of str
u
c
ts ucred(
L
inux)
.
.
.
commit
|
commitdiff
|
tree
2008-09-22
Stelian Io
n
escu
Another roun
d
of IO
.
MULTIP
L
EX cleanup, API changes
.
commit
|
commitdiff
|
tree
2008-09-22
Ste
l
i
an Ionescu
Fix base DEFMACRO i
n
cas
e
of e
m
pty bodies
.
commit
|
commitdiff
|
tree
2008-09-21
Stelian I
o
nescu
Add ty
p
e FUNCTI
O
N-DESIGNATOR to base
p
ackage
.
commit
|
commitdiff
|
tree
2008-09-21
Stelian Ionescu
More IO
.
MULTIPLEX clean
u
p
.
commit
|
commitdiff
|
tree
2008-09-21
Stelian Ionescu
Even
t
loop cl
e
anup
.
commit
|
commitdiff
|
tree
2008-09-21
Stelian Ionescu
Do
n
't us
e
ALEXANDRIA:ENS
U
RE-SYMBOL in b
a
se pkgdcl
.
lisp
commit
|
commitdiff
|
tree
2008-09-21
Steli
a
n Ionescu
Better
r
e-
e
x
porting of symbo
l
s from iolib
.
base
commit
|
commitdiff
|
tree
2008-09-17
St
e
lian Ionesc
u
Renam
e
multiplexer ba
c
kend files
.
commit
|
commitdiff
|
tree
2008-09-14
Stelian Io
n
escu
Dispat
c
h ERROR eve
n
ts aft
e
r r
e
g
u
lar events a
n
d add
.
.
.
commit
|
commitdiff
|
tree
2008-09-14
S
t
elian
Ion
e
scu
Fix
SEND-T
O
docstr
i
ng
.
commit
|
commitdiff
|
tree
2008-09-11
Stelian Io
n
es
c
u
Fix RELINQUISH
.
commit
|
commitdiff
|
tree
2008-09-10
S
tel
i
an Ionescu
Fix test
s
.
commit
|
commitdiff
|
tree
2008-09-10
Steli
a
n Iones
c
u
Move gray st
r
eam
c
o
de to base pacakge
.
commit
|
commitdiff
|
tree
2008-09-10
Ste
l
ian Ionescu
Fix iolib-tests
.
asd
commit
|
commitdiff
|
tree
2008-09-10
Stelian Ionescu
Add EVAL-WHENs
.
commit
|
commitdiff
|
tree
2008-09-10
Stelian Ionescu
Include
t
riv
i
al-gray-streams
.
commit
|
commitdiff
|
tree
2008-09-09
S
t
elian Ionescu
Small h
e
ader fix
.
commit
|
commitdiff
|
tree
2008-09-07
S
tel
i
an I
o
n
e
sc
u
More checks
when initial
i
s
i
n
g
BUFF
E
Rs
.
commit
|
commitdiff
|
tree
2008-09-07
S
te
l
i
an
I
ones
c
u
Allow init
i
alizing FILE-
D
EVICEs with already-open f
i
le
.
.
.
commit
|
commitdiff
|
tree
2008-09-06
Stelian Ion
e
s
cu
Move s
o
m
e type definitions around
.
commit
|
commitdiff
|
tree
2008-09-05
S
telian Ionescu
R
efac
t
or file opening
.
commit
|
commitdiff
|
tree
2008-09-05
Stelian Ionescu
Re
n
a
m
e some
b
uffer methods
.
commit
|
commitdiff
|
tree
2008-09-05
S
t
e
l
i
a
n Ionescu
Add a CHECK
-
T
YPE to MAKE-IOBUF
.
commit
|
commitdiff
|
tree
2008-09-05
Stelian Ionescu
Fix CLAMP-TIMEOU
T
f
o
r
N
ULL time
o
uts
.
commit
|
commitdiff
|
tree
2008-09-04
Stelian Ionescu
Cosmetic
chang
e
s
.
commit
|
commitdiff
|
tree
2008-09-04
Stel
i
an Ion
e
scu
Cosmetic changes
.
commit
|
commitdiff
|
tree
2008-09-04
Stelian
Ionescu
Use keyword instead of op
t
ional args for de
v
i
ce functions
.
commit
|
commitdiff
|
tree
2008-09-04
Stelian Iones
c
u
R
ef
a
cto
r
device code
.
commit
|
commitdiff
|
tree
2008-09-02
Stelia
n
I
o
nescu
Close FDs in a CLOSE
method :AROUND DUAL-CHANNEL-SIN
G
LE
.
.
.
commit
|
commitdiff
|
tree
2008-09-02
Stelian Ionescu
A
d
d mis
s
i
ng
E
VAL
-
W
H
EN
a
round SEL
E
CT-S
O
CKET-CL
A
SS
.
commit
|
commitdiff
|
tree
2008-09-02
Stelian Ion
e
scu
Add section he
a
d
ers in
s
ocket-methods
.
l
isp
commit
|
commitdiff
|
tree
2008-09-02
Ste
l
ian
Ionescu
F
i
x
typo i
n
%
RECEIVE-FROM
.
commit
|
commitdiff
|
tree
2008-09-02
S
telian Io
n
escu
Cleaner SEND-TO
.
commit
|
commitdiff
|
tree
2008-09-02
Stel
i
an Io
n
escu
Minor i
m
provement to RECEIVE
-
FROM
.
commit
|
commitdiff
|
tree
2008-09-02
Stelia
n
Ionescu
Cleaner R
E
CEIVE
-
FROM
.
commit
|
commitdiff
|
tree
2008-09-02
Stelian I
o
nescu
Rename restart CO
N
TI
N
UE to RETRY
in %%SEND-TO and
.
.
.
commit
|
commitdiff
|
tree
2008-09-02
Steli
a
n Ionescu
Refac
t
or %RECEIVE-FR
O
M
i
nternals
.
commit
|
commitdiff
|
tree
2008-09-02
Stelia
n
I
o
nescu
Min
o
r cleanup on ZETA-STRE
A
MS
.
commit
|
commitdiff
|
tree
2008-09-01
S
t
eli
a
n Io
n
e
scu
SEND-TO and R
E
CEIVE-FROM don't accept
s
t
r
ing
s
any mo
r
e
.
commit
|
commitdiff
|
tree
2008-09-01
S
telian Ione
s
cu
B
etter %
%
R
ECEIVE-FROM
.
commit
|
commitdiff
|
tree
2008-09-01
Stel
i
an
I
ones
c
u
Improve RECEIVE-FROM a
n
d its co
m
piler
macr
o
.
commit
|
commitdiff
|
tree
2008-09-01
Ste
l
i
an Ionescu
R
emov
e
CHEC
K
-
BOUNDS fro
m
gr
a
y st
r
eams since it's alr
e
ady
.
.
.
commit
|
commitdiff
|
tree
2008-08-31
S
telian
Ionescu
Im
p
rove WITH-
C
LOSE-
O
N
-
ERROR
.
commit
|
commitdiff
|
tree
2008-08-30
Stel
i
an Ionescu
A
d
d
I
NLINE declamati
o
ns for f
o
reign wrappers
.
commit
|
commitdiff
|
tree
2008-08-29
Stelia
n
Ionescu
Re
n
ame G
E
T-ERRNO/SE
T
-
E
RRNO t
o
%SYS-ERR
N
O
/(SETF %S
Y
S
.
.
.
commit
|
commitdiff
|
tree
2008-08-29
Stelian I
o
nescu
Fix IOMUX::REMO
V
E
-
F
D
.
commit
|
commitdiff
|
tree
2008-08-29
Stelian Ione
s
cu
F
i
x
A
C
CE
P
T-CON
N
ECTION
.
commit
|
commitdiff
|
tree
2008-08-27
St
e
lian Ionescu
Fix docstring
s
of
a
few address conversi
o
n
f
u
nct
i
ons
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-25
Stelian Ionescu
Style cha
n
ge
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
Stelian Ionescu
Define _XOPEN_SOURCE
on all OSes
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
St
e
lian Ionescu
Small fixes to sys
c
all wra
p
pers
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
St
e
lian Ionescu
Fix wrappe
r
s
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
Stelian Io
n
escu
Small fixes
t
o
t
i
m
eout handli
n
g in POll-FD
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
Ste
l
ian
Ionescu
CLAMP-TIMEOUT
:
add defa
u
lts to MIN and MAX
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
Stelia
n
Ionescu
Don't
c
h
eck
any more f
o
r NULL timeouts in
R
EPEAT-DECREASING
.
.
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
Stelian Io
n
es
c
u
A
d
d clamp-timeout to base packa
g
e
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
Ste
l
ian Ionescu
Port
Z
ETA-STREAMS to IOLI
B
.
SY
S
CAL
L
S
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
Stelian Ionescu
Add FIONBIO and FI
O
N
R
EAD, export
%SYS-IO
C
TL/
2
a
nd
.
.
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
Stelian Io
n
es
c
u
ZETA-
S
TREAMS: switch to IOLI
B
.
S
YSCALLS, add POLL fu
n
ction
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
Stelian
I
onesc
u
Small fixes
t
o
:REPORT funct
i
on for POLL-TIMEO
U
T
a
nd
.
.
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
S
telian Ionesc
u
Re
o
rgan
i
se system condi
t
ion
h
ier
a
r
c
hy, export c
o
ndition
.
.
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
Stelian Ionescu
Fix
R
ETURN-W
R
AP
P
ER
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
Stelia
n
Iones
c
u
Re
m
o
v
e
R
ETURN-P
O
SIX-ERR
O
R/RESTART, make syscalls signal
.
.
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-23
Stelia
n
Ione
s
cu
Fi
x
typo i
n
RE
P
E
AT-DECREASING-TIME
O
UT
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-22
Stelian Iones
c
u
Exp
o
rt %SYS-POLL
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-22
Steli
a
n Ione
s
cu
Export more
s
ize
s
o
f foreign types
f
rom IOLIB
.
SYSCALLS
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-22
Stel
i
a
n Ionesc
u
Don't shadow TIME in IOLIB
.
SYSCALLS
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
2008-08-22
Stelian
I
o
n
e
scu
Add IOLIB
.
S
Y
SCALLS
package
.
Signed-off-by:
Stelian Ionescu
<sionescu@common-lisp.net>
commit
|
commitdiff
|
tree
next